Clapton station is equipped with essential facilities to ensure a smooth travel experience. Although the ticket office operates only on weekdays from 07:30 to 10:00, there are ticket machines available for your convenience. These machines are accessible to all passengers, including those with disabilities. While there is a lack of smartcard provision, the station makes ticket collection from online purchases simple and easy.
For those needing assistance, there are helpful station staff available at designated information points. Clapton station is fitted with CCTV, ensuring safety, and there are various customer help points for immediate support. While it lacks some amenities like toilets and shops, it is a well-monitored space with ample seating areas for those needing a quick rest.
Though Clapton station is classified in accessibility category C, meaning it lacks step-free access, it does provide some supportive features. There are accessible ticket machines, induction loops, and wheelchairs available for those in need. However, passengers requiring a ramp for train access or accessible taxis should plan their journey accordingly, as these services are not available at this station.
Clapton station is well-connected with other transport methods. For bus travel, local London buses frequently operate from stops just outside the station. Additionally, for northbound services to Chingford, passengers can head to Bus stop A in Upper Clapton Road. For southbound journeys towards Liverpool Street, Bus stop P is ready to serve. The station is equipped with a ticket office operating from early morning through to midnight on weekdays, though not available on Sundays. While ticket machines are readily present for those who prefer self-service, accessibility has been taken into account with an induction loop for hearing aid users and card-only, accessible ticket machines. Driffield Station currently doesn’t offer accessible toilets or waiting room facilities, but you'll find seating areas available on the platforms.
For those concerned about safety and security, rest assured that CCTV cameras are installed around the premises. However, you won't find refreshment facilities or ATMs on-site, so grabbing a coffee or cash before you arrive might be a good idea.
Whether heading into or out of town, the station connects effortlessly with other modes of transport. Rail replacement services can be accessed conveniently at River Head, a mere 40 meters away from the station's entrance. If road transport is your choice, taxis are easily booked via services like Cab4You. Buses are also readily accessible with a depot located just a short two-minute walk from the station. This ease of access makes the rest of Driffield and beyond readily available for exploration.
If biking is your preference, note that while bicycle storage is available at the station, there isn't a facility for bicycle hire at this time.
